Transaction 29fe657ed8d6bd64cddeb9375579029e533dc49a67f6ca74c563cd0b18e52457
2 Input
2 Outputs
- 29fe657ed8d6bd64cddeb9375579029e533dc49a67f6ca74c563cd0b18e52457:0
- 29fe657ed8d6bd64cddeb9375579029e533dc49a67f6ca74c563cd0b18e52457:1
value 1771021
address 3EzcpLhNNWrYgKo9XGrmkcStSGPD8tk6As
value 35268
address 16S2mDYAHiTKqLn6ruanjc9MEtCa1pLcLM